

Juniper Tree Pollen: The Most Allergenic Pollen in Northern Arizona
From mid-February to the end of March, copious amounts of Arizona’s most allergenic pollen billow out from Juniper trees. Junipers are to the Southwest what fir trees are to the Northwest: widespread and represented by several species. While Junipers define the landscape on the Colorado plateau with their glacial growth, half-dead/half-alive appearance and fragrant aroma, they are the significant trigger of allergic reactions in winter.
